How Andrew’s approaches work online
Client-Centred Therapy puts the person’s experience at the heart of the work and is about listening, reflecting and helping someone find their own answers. It can be helpful for low self-esteem, relationship worries and general distress.Solution-Focused Therapy concentrates on small, practical changes and on the next steps a person can take. It suits people who want brief, goal-oriented work for issues such as stress, anxiety or career decisions.
The right approach is often found together. Andrew will discuss goals and preferences and adapt his methods so they fit the person sitting across the screen or on the phone. That collaborative checking makes sure the work feels manageable and relevant.
Online sessions are offered by video call, phone, live chat and text-based messaging to suit different needs. Video is useful for a fuller conversation, phone calls can be quicker and need less bandwidth, live chat allows short check-ins and messaging works for ongoing reflection between sessions. These options make it easier to fit therapy around work, family and daily life.
